Description and Uses
5-bromo-1H-indazole (5-BIA) is an indazole compound that can be used as a raw material in organic synthesis for the preparation of compounds such as 5-Iodo-1H-indazole and 3,5-Dibromo-1H-indazole. 5-BIA and its derivatives (7-BIA) can also be used as a highly effective corrosion inhibitor for copper and the protective ability of 5-BIA is more prominent than that of 7-BIA. 5-BIA and its derivatives (7-BIA) can also be used as highly efficient corrosion inhibitors for copper, and 5-BIA has a more prominent protective ability than 7-BIA. 1.5 mM 5-BIA and 1.5 mM 7-BIA have corrosion inhibition efficiencies (ηE) as high as 97.1 % and 94.0 %, respectively[1].
